Output e8bc239f5943deb71b6b16e4265563122623cbdff853cc79345c3a39e8b83f70:9

value
184832298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98165c17a7c9e1ba192e70bb3dff35fdf23c8d4b OP_EQUAL
address
MMmKjApUazJMF5SwoLdXqAUDWbnWyaXtzX
transaction
e8bc239f5943deb71b6b16e4265563122623cbdff853cc79345c3a39e8b83f70
spent
true